#dry_run ⇒ Boolean
Checks whether you have the required permissions for the action, without actually making the request, and provides an error response. If you have the required permissions, the error response is ‘DryRunOperation`. Otherwise, it is `UnauthorizedOperation`.

#filters ⇒ Array<Types::Filter>
One or more filters.
-
‘carrier-gateway-id` - The ID of the carrier gateway.
-
‘state` - The state of the carrier gateway (`pending` | `failed` | `available` | `deleting` | `deleted`).
-
‘owner-id` - The Amazon Web Services account ID of the owner of the carrier gateway.
-
‘tag`:<key> - The key/value combination of a tag assigned to the resource. Use the tag key in the filter name and the tag value as the filter value. For example, to find all resources that have a tag with the key `Owner` and the value `TeamA`, specify `tag:Owner` for the filter name and `TeamA` for the filter value.
-
‘tag-key` - The key of a tag assigned to the resource. Use this filter to find all resources assigned a tag with a specific key, regardless of the tag value.
-
‘vpc-id` - The ID of the VPC associated with the carrier gateway.

#max_results ⇒ Integer
The maximum number of results to return with a single call. To retrieve the remaining results, make another call with the returned ‘nextToken` value.
